China's rural investment, consumption register steady growth in H1

BEIJING, July 24 (Xinhua) -- China's investment and consumption in rural areas achieved solid growth in the first half (H1) of 2026, the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s said on Friday.

Fixed-asset investment in the primary industry reached 460 billion yuan (about 67.71 billion U.S. dollars), up 0.9 percent year on year, while the value added of the primary industry grew by 3.7 percent during the same period, Vice Minister of Agriculture and Rural Affairs Zhang Xingwang told a press conference.

Retail sales of consumer goods in rural areas totaled 3.32 trillion yuan, an increase of 2.5 percent from a year earlier, outperforming urban retail growth by 1.3 percentage points -- a clear sign that rural consumption potential remains substantial.

"The resilience of rural consumption has become increasingly evident, positioning it as a key force in expanding domestic demand," Zhang said.

In the first six months of 2026, China's total agricultural imports and exports amounted to 163.78 billion U.S. dollars, rising 10.8 percent year on year.
